Sarasota County Sheriff Tom Knight has announced he won’t be seeking re-election when his current term ends in January 2021. In a press release today, Knight did not state his reason for not seeking another term. Knight began his law enforcement career with Sarasota Police in 1987. In 1989, he joined Florida Highway Patrol, where he spent 20 years, working his way to the position of major. In 2008, he was elected sheriff of Sarasota County. Knight was sworn in as sheriff in January 2009 and was elected to two additional terms with no opposition.
